Police Officer John W. Little of the Birmingham Police Department in Alabama lost his life in the line of duty on Saturday, November 7, 1908. The cause of his death was gunfire.
Officer Little was one of the early casualties in the history of the Birmingham Police Department, which has seen a total of 51 line of duty deaths since its inception. His death highlights the dangers and sacrifices made by law enforcement officers, even in the early 20th century.
